Transaction ecf641a5a0494b8517c8cec0f115b2f40a6f68040488afddaa9f68f03bd7ba5e
1 Input
1 Output
-
ecf641a5a0494b8517c8cec0f115b2f40a6f68040488afddaa9f68f03bd7ba5e:0
- value
- 1584
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d4a43c21582850d33445c9a6db598108d0c0ee75 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LPLzuew37LzAnVxgszmh2T22XtyepV7kP